What Powers IoT to Build Smarter Cities?

The Internet of Things (IoT) drives urban evolution, with LoRaWAN and NB-IoT as core LPWAN technologies. They revolutionize key sectors and lay the foundation for smarter, more sustainable smart cities, with key impacts as follows:
  • Environmental Monitoring: LoRaWAN (long range, ultra-low power) supports remote sensors for air, water, soil and noise monitoring; NB-IoT (deep coverage) ensures stable data transmission in urban indoor/hidden areas, enabling data-driven ecological protection.
  • Smart Buildings: These technologies connect sensors to optimize space use, energy consumption and indoor comfort, and support smart security systems, creating human-centric, cost-effective buildings.
  • Smart Industry: LoRaWAN and NB-IoT provide stable connectivity for equipment monitoring, asset tracking and workflow optimization, reducing downtime and costs, and building an intelligent industrial ecosystem.
As the backbone of smart cities, LoRaWAN and NB-IoT integrate all sectors into a unified system, enabling seamless data flow and better urban life. They turn the smart city vision into reality.
